Play the Fantastic Catalina Race - an interactive, clue-based adventure game that's like a reality show come to life! Equal parts live-action mystery novel and scavenger hunt, it's the best, most fun, and most unique way to experience Catalina. If you’re new to our experience, essentially players sign up in teams of 2 to 8 people. All teams meet at a ‘hosted’ starting line where they receive their first clue. The solution to the clue leads to a new location and a new clue, then to the next and so on. The team that solves all the clues and crosses the finish line in the least amount of time is crowned the winner. Players will need their wits, energy, and sense of adventure as they race against time and fellow competitors while solving devious clues and completing fun tasks. And when players cross the finish line, the fun is just beginning. There we provide everyone in the group with complimentary beverages and snacks. While players eat, drink, and make merry, we wrap up the day with a fun awards ceremony, that includes prizes for top finishers and all the war stories players can handle.

A fun linear-style scavenger hunt (similar to The Amazing Race) where solving one clue or puzzle will lead you to your next in a foot race around a portion of Avalon. Some very memorable, special, and one-of-a-kind tasks and challenges sprinkled among more common puzzles. A unique way to experience parts of Catalina Island. Celebratory drinks and snacks are included at the finish line, and the guides always do a great job of creating a supportive, yet competitive environment amongst teams. This race is about half the length of the Santa Monica or LA options from this company, but still felt full and complete.

Gameplay

Puzzles were balanced - not too simple, and not overly complicated. One puzzle towards the very beginning felt incomplete which led most teams to overthink it. Huge variety of puzzle types - you won’t be doing the same thing twice.

Atmosphere

All puzzles made you feel like you were experiencing Catalina Island like a local and visitor alike.

Physically active

Very

Entire game is completed on foot. You can run or walk as much as you’d like, depending on how competitive you want to be.

Accessibility

All puzzles are color blind friendly. One puzzle requires hearing from one player. Most, but not all, puzzles require vision from at least one player. All locations are street level and should be accessible, but variable terrain (pavement, cobblestone brick, uneven wood) at certain stops.
